Результаты поиска по запросу "csproj"
Вы можете переместить содержимое вашей задачи BeforeBuild (включая группу свойств version) в отдельный файл proj и вызвать его с помощью задачи MSBuild (используя случайное имя файла, сгенерированное в примере в связанном ответе выше). Это позволит вам вручную редактировать свойства номера версии без необходимости выгружать / загружать файл csproj.
я есть файл AssemblyInfo.cs, который автоматически создается при сборке. Вот часть файла .csproj: <PropertyGroup> <Major>2</Major> <Minor>3</Minor> <Build>0</Build> <Revision>0</Revision> </PropertyGroup> <Target Name="BeforeBuild"> ...
а также
рагмент из моего файла csproj: <ProjectReference Include="..\program_data\program_data.csproj" Condition="'$(Configuration)'=='Debug'"> <Project>{4F9034E0-B8E3-448E-8794-CF9B9A5E7D46}</Project> <Name>program_data</Name> </ProjectReference>Что я ...
Это здорово. Я хотел, чтобы файл целей был в проекте, поэтому я сделал это, чтобы получить $ TargetsPath в установке: $ fileInfo = new-object -typename System.IO.FileInfo -ArgumentList $ Project.FullName; $ projectDirectory = $ fileInfo.DirectoryName; $ TargetsFile = 'solutionBinFilesForAdmincenter.targets; $ TargetsPath = $ projectDirectory | Join-Path -ChildPath $ TargetsFile
у создать пакет nuget, который добавляет шаг BeforeBuild к моему csproj, используя пользовательскую задачу MSBuild, которую я создал. В идеале я хочу: Добавьте новую цель в файл csproj (MyCustomBeforeBuildTarget)Добавьте цель BeforeBuild, если ...
Ах, то, что мы сделали, похоже, работает нормально. Visual studio просто сообщает об этом неправильно, но на самом деле создает правильный тип вывода.
ужно построить проект C # в виде WinExe или библиотеки в зависимости от конфигурации проекта. Я попробовал оба этих метода без удачи: 1) В общей PropertyGroup: <OutputType Condition=" '$(Configuration)' == 'Release' ...
это сделает работу за вас.
о кода * .cs позади или позади я хотел бы иметь файл * .js. Я занимаюсь разработкой приложения MVC, и нет необходимости в коде, потому что у меня есть контроллеры, но в некоторых случаях было бы неплохо иметь рядом код JavaScript или какой-нибудь ...
Модифицировать программно csproj файлы
У меня есть исходный код Entlib 5.0, и мне нужно подписать все сборки, используя свой собственный ключ (файл snk). Самый простой способ - открыть файл решения EnterpriseLibrary.2010 в Visual Studio.2010а затем для каждого проекта ...
Условный контент на основе конфигурации
Я несколько раз пытался использовать подобную технику в качестве «условных ссылок» для условного содержимого. Записи содержимого в файле проекта Visual Studio, такие как "web.config", я делаюнехочу включить, когда я публикую сайт. Я пробовал ...
Как использовать Powershell для добавления / удаления ссылок на csproj?
В связи сэтот предыдущий вопрос [https://stackoverflow.com/questions/8955964/possible-to-remove-and-add-a-reference-to-csproj-programmatically-via-a-batch-fi] Я пытаюсь создать командный файл, который как часть должен удалить и добавить ссылку на ...
Возможно ли удалить и добавить ссылку на csproj программно через командный файл?
Я пишу короткий командный файл для подготовки библиотеки DLL управляющей библиотеки с проектом примеров для развертывания через sip-файл и задаю следующий вопрос. Имея файл csproj в известном месте и DLL в известном месте, возможно ли программно ...
Ошибка HRESULT E_FAIL при вставке ссылок в Visual Studio
Я знаю, что это не вопрос программирования, но это программированиеорудие труда вопрос. В Visual Studio 2008 Team Edition (версия 9.0 с .NET 3.5 SP1), когда я копирую и вставляю ссылки из одного csproj в другой (с контекстным меню в ...